Swedish title Interdisciplinär hälsovetenskap
English title Interdisciplinary health science
Course number 2998
Credits 1.0
Responsible KI department Institutionen för cell- och molekylärbiologi
Specific entry requirements
Grading Passed /Not passed
Established by The Board of Doctoral Education
Established 2017-03-22
Purpose of the course To prepare young scientists for the present and for the future of science.
Intended learning outcomes After the completed course, the participants will be able to describe and discuss the strengths of Nordic research in health sciences, and integrate them into their own research or research plans. The participants will be able to describe the role of research in the Nordic societal setting, and how research can benefit society. The participants can describe different pathways in innovation and entrepreneurial collaboration.
Contents of the course Strengths in Nordic research in Health Sciences. Interdisciplinary research in Health Sciences. Innovation and entrepreneurial collaboration. Publishing and disseminating Health Science. Career options in Health Sciences.
Teaching and learning activities Lectures, discussions, preparation of interdisciplinary poster, poster presentation and poster discussion.
Compulsory elements Participation in the preparation of interdisciplinary poster, poster presentation and poster discussion are mandatory. Compensation is according to the instructions of the course director.
Examination The students are examined on the basis of their interdisciplinary posters, poster presentations and discussions.
Literature and other teaching material Recent articles.
